The Houston Texans, just like every other team, started offseason workouts on Monday, where the team, or most of it, came together for the first time in a while. As for the Texans, they had a few players and even head coach DeMeco Ryans talk to the media.

Even though the off-season workouts are taken pretty seriously as this is the first time this version of the team has met, before the rookies of course, there are still some funny moments that usually happen. You have to keep things loose. That’s what C.J. Stroud did when answering one question, as he made everyone laugh.

Stroud revealed he was one of the last people to learn about what the Texans did just a few weeks ago that stunned the NFL world.

“I was asleep,” Stroud said on Monday. “I been on the west coast back home in LA so I was knocked out. I keep my phone on do not disturb, I get a lot of phone calls. And so I didn’t really know.”

The rest of the quote is pretty funny, as Stroud has been known to be.

The best part about what has happened since the trade is that Diggs is already trying to prove every narrative wrong. He is simply working his butt off. And, he and Stroud have worked together a few different times already, trying to build that connection.

The Texans are going for it all this year, and the rest of the league is asleep just like Stroud was.
